Perak Tong Cave Temple
Perak Tong has become one of the best cave temples in Malaysia. After climbing the steps and passing through the narrow entrance passage, the limestone cave opens up into a giant space with a high dome and branching off into hidden recesses and grottoes. A golden sitting Buddha statue, 40 feet tall, dominates the temple & The walls of the cavern are decorated with colorful murals depicting characters and events from Chinese mythology and Buddhist scriptures. There are numerous statues and carvings scattered around the temple, including a female with 18 arms who could be Guan Yin, the Goddess of Mercy. The strong aroma of incense mixed with the earthy cave smell lends the cave a special atmosphere.
